Valuation - Denial of SSI exemption - Clubbing of clearance - It is not only that the manufacturing units and trading units are liable to be held as related persons as per Section 4 (3) (b) (iv), they are in effect one single large unit - the duty is required to be determined on the basis of the price on which the trading units have ultimately sold the goods to independent buyers. - AT
